All-Purpose Wheat Flour from China

Finely milled flour from wheat grains, suitable for general baking and cooking uses. It meets Chapter 10 criteria with starch content over 80% and ash under 2.5% by dry weight, classifying it under HTS 1101.00.00 as wheat flour.

Import Tips

Verify starch content exceeds 80% and ash below 2.5% using modified Ewers method to confirm Chapter 10 classification

Provide mill test certificates documenting dry weight composition to avoid reclassification to heading 2302

Label products clearly as 'wheat flour' to prevent confusion with prepared flours in Chapter 19
